Located in Northwest Denver, Willis Case Golf Course is an 18-hole, public course that is only a short distance from downtown. It is also across from the lovely Inspiration Point Park. The Rocky Mountains provide a beautiful backdrop for the course, which snakes through lush, beautiful trees. The golf course is 6,206 yards from its longest tees with a par of 72. The greens are small and the narrow fairways are sloping. Some well-bunkered holes call for very precise shot-making. There are no water hazards, but Willis Case Golf Course is still challenging and scenic. It is a popular choice not only for the picturesque views but also for the inexpensive and enjoyable game it provides.
Par, yardages and course ratings
| Tee | Par | Yardage | Rating | Slope |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Red (W) | 75 | 6153 | 73.4 | 129 |
| White | 72 | 6352 | 68.9 | 114 |
| White (W) | 72 | 6352 | 74.5 | 132 |
At a glance
- Holes: 18
- Type: Municipal
- Built in: 1928
- Golf Season: year round
- Visitor Policy: Open
- Tee times welcomed: Yes
